At Cardinal Newman you will be encouraged to undertake work experience to help develop your interests and skills. In addition to a work placement week in the summer term, students arrange for ongoing work placements in their free time. Students have enjoyed a wide range of experiences including: hospital placements, shadowing medical practitioners and solicitors, working in Whitehall and KPMG, primary school experience and journalist placements.

We value the important contribution our sixth form students make towards whole school leadership. Senior students make invaluable contributions to the school, for example by working with Form Tutors and their pupils in Years 7 to 12.  This might be through mentoring younger students, running lunch time clubs or charity fund raising.
